>> The <cerrno> header is freestanding in C++26. Since we don't have to be
>> compatible with a C library or a kernel for freestanding, we can just
>> define the error number macros to arbitrary values.
>>
>> We need to provide a consistent set of definitions whether <cerrno> or
>> <errno.h> is included, and whether a freestanding header is included by
>> using -ffreestanding with a full hosted installation, or with a
>> non-hosted (i.e. --disable-hosted-libstdcxx) installation. We do not
>> want a situation where including <errno.h> uses a system libc header and
>> defines one set of values, but <cerrno> provides our own freestanding
>> values.
>>
>> The approach taken here is to install our own copy of <errno.h> which
>> does #include_next <errno.h> for hosted and which defines its own values
>> for freestanding. Our <cerrno> will then find our own <errno.h> and so
>> <cerrno> and <errno.h> will be consistent, and the macro values will
>> always be the same for the freestanding headers.

>> I don't really like this patch, but sending it for comment.
>>
>> Every time we add our own <name.h> C header it complicates things, and
>> we have various bug reports (and patches) related to those files causing
>> problems during bootstrap of obscure canadian-cross configurations.
>>
>> So I'm a bit concerned that adding <errno.h> just for Freestanding would
>> end up causing regressions that affect Hosted builds too.
>>
> We are already conditionally installing more headers for Hosted builds, so
> could we conditionally install the new header only for environments that
> are
> not hosted? This should avoid any potential impact on existing platforms.
>

That won't work, not consistently anyway. For freestanding, you can either
build GCC with --disable-hosted-libstdcxx or you can build a hosted
implementation but then use -ffreestanding.

If we install different headers for the non-hosted build, you would not be
able to include errno.h with -ffreestanding, or you would get the libc one
which would have different error numbers.

Maybe that's ok, and users would need to use a consistent "really
freestanding" or "hosted but used as freestanding" installation. But I
think it would be surprising.
